Dark Blue
General Information about #0515E1
#0515E1 is a dark shade of blue. It is composed of 2% red, 8.2% green and 88.2% blue. In the RGB color model, #0515E1 has RGB values of 5, 21, and 225. In the CMYK color model, its values are 98, 91, 0, and 12. The hexadecimal color #0515E1 has a hue angle of 235.7 degrees, a saturation of 97.8%, and a lightness of 45.1%. The color #0515E1, a deep dark blue, presents significant accessibility challenges, especially in text applications. Its extremely low luminance value (very dark) requires careful consideration of contrast ratios. When used as text against a white background, it fails WCAG AA and AAA standards for contrast, meaning users with moderate visual impairments will find it difficult or impossible to read. To ensure accessibility, it's crucial to pair this color with a very light background, preferably white or a very pale yellow. Alternatively, consider using it sparingly for decorative elements or in situations where text is not critical for understanding. Providing sufficient contrast is not only a best practice but a legal requirement in many contexts to ensure inclusivity for all users. Furthermore, avoid using this color as the sole indicator for interactive elements, as users with color blindness may not be able to differentiate it effectively.

Interior Design Accents
In interior design, dark blue can be used as an accent color in a room to add a touch of richness and luxury. It works well in combination with neutral colors like white, grey, or beige. Consider using it for walls, furniture upholstery, or decorative accessories such as pillows and curtains. This color is especially suitable for bedrooms and living rooms, where you want to create a calming and inviting atmosphere. However, using too much of this dark blue can make the room feel smaller and darker, so use it sparingly.
